Comment gérer des utilisateurs Linux (Créer, Modifier, Supprimer)
Bienvenue à toi nouvel utilisateur de Linux, ou intermédiaire. Aujourd’hui, nous allons voir un point crucial de ce système d’exploitation: Les utilisateurs
Sous Linux, vous retrouvez la gestion d’utilisateurs, tant que leur informations que pour leur permissions (nous voyons les permissions pour un autre tutoriel)
Version vidéo
Tu préfères la version vidéo? Je t’invite à regarder ce tutoriel version vidéo sur la chaîne YouTube Informerick.
Lister les utilisateurs Linux
Sous Linux, vous retrouvez tous vos utilisateurs sous un fichier, le passwd. Pour modifier vos utilisateurs, vous pouvez bien sûr passer par ce fichier (ce qui n’est pas recommandé) mais ce fichier contient tous les utilisateurs et vous permet de modifier ceux-ci.
Donc le fichier se retrouver sous etc/passwd
Nous utiliserons donc la commande “cat” qui permet de visualiser dans notre invite de commande un fichier texte.
Pour voir la liste des utilisateurs je vous invite donc à faire :
cat etc/passwd
La liste des utilisateurs va apparaître sous une nomenclature bien définit que nous allons voir dans la prochaine partie.
Comment fonctionnent la nomenclature utilisateurs Linux
Alors comme nous l’avons vu, il y a un certains nomenclature séparer de : lorsque nous listons nos utilisateurs Linux.
Comprendre cette nomenclature va vous aider de beaucoup au fonctionnement les utilisateurs sous Linux.
Prenons par exemple l’utilisateur Root:
root:x:0:0:root:/root:/bin/bash
Voici une image qui va vous aider à cette nomenclature

Et donc ces options sont tous paramétrables lorsque nous allons nous retrouver à créer et modifier des utilisateurs linux. Voici la liste des options (case sensitive):
-l = Login (Nom utilisateur)
-p = Password (Mot de Passe)
-u = UUID (Identifiant Utilisateur)
-g = Groupe Principal
-G = Groupes secondaires
-c = Commentaire
-d = Directory (dossier utilisateur)
-s = Shell
NOTE: Le X du password dans le fichier etc/passwd est encrypté et se retrouve sous un autre fichier encrypté.
Comment créer un utilisateur Linux
Maintenant que nous avons compris la nomenclature et les options associés, nous pouvons facilement gérer nos utilisateurs ainsi.
Pour ajouter notre utilisateur, nous avons la commande:
useradd (nom utilisateur) -options
Les options sont ce que nous avons vu de la nomenclature plus haut
Comment modifier un utilisateur linux
Pour modifier un utilisateur c’est simple, si vous avez oubliez d’ajouter des informations ou voulez les modifier, vous pouvez faire:
usermod (nom utilisateur) -options
Autres commandes utiles
Finalement, nous avons quelques autres commandes qui nous permettent de gérer des utilisateurs qui vous seront tout autant utile pour la gestion de ceux-ci.
userdel (nom utilisateur) #Permet de supprimer un utilisateur
passwd (nom utilisateur) #Modifier le mot de passe d’un utilisateur
FAQ
Quel fichier contient les utilisateurs linux?
C’est le fichier passwd qui se retrouver sous etc/. (donc etc/passwd) pour l’afficher et le lister, vous pouvez utiliser la commande « cat etc/passwd)